본문 바로가기

개발일지/TIL

TIL 23-03-16

https://github.com/sdoram/twelve_months_project

 

GitHub - sdoram/twelve_months_project: 12조 팀원 소개 프로젝트

12조 팀원 소개 프로젝트. Contribute to sdoram/twelve_months_project development by creating an account on GitHub.

github.com

 

이제까지 내 파일만 올려서 몰랐던 내용을 이번에 알게 됐다.

  • git pull 깃에서 push 하기 전에 변경사항이 있으면 먼저 pull로 받아야 함.
  • .gitignore 파일 서로 다른 가상환경을 추가 설치하지 않고 본인 로컬 환경에서 실행가능하게 함
  • settings > pages에서 index.html 파일 하나라면 github에서도 배포 가능함

 

팀소개 프로젝트를 하면서 느낀 점

마음에 드는 코드

import time
time_receive = (time.strftime('%Y-%m-%d %H:%M:%S', time.localtime(time.time())))

시간 관련 코드인데 짧아서 이해하기도 쉽고 출력한 결과물이 그럴듯해서 마음에 듭니다.

 

시간 데이터 입력

html파일 posting함수
python파일 데이터 저장 함수

시간 데이터 출력

html 파일 데이터 출력 함수

 

결과물

어려웠던 점

JavaScript를 코드스니펫으로 연습할 때는 괜찮았는데 ajax로 배운 것을 fetch로 다시 쓰려고 하면서 바로 이해가 안돼서 어려움을 겪었습니다.

 

다행히 정현균님이 fetch를 이용한 기본 골격을 잘 만들어주셔서 해결하고 오타, 문법 오류, 코딩 방향성까지 잘 말씀해주셔서 time함수와 record함수의 입력 값 체크 코드를 작성할 수 있었습니다.

입력 값 공백 확인 코드

+ 코딩 스타일이라는 것을 보기만 하고 큰 생각이 없었는데 다른 분들이 작성한 코드를 볼 때 변수명만 봐도 이해가 쉽게 되는 것을 협업을 해보며 깨달았다.

'개발일지 > TIL' 카테고리의 다른 글

TIL 23-03-18  (0) 2023.03.18
TIL 23-03-17  (0) 2023.03.17
TIL 23-03-15  (0) 2023.03.15
TIL 23-03-14  (0) 2023.03.14
TIL 23-03-13  (0) 2023.03.13